Title: The Innovation Journey of Thomas M Shaw: Pioneering Techniques for Semiconductor Reliability

Introduction:

Thomas M Shaw, a distinguished inventor hailing from Peekskill, NY, has left an indelible mark on the field of semiconductor technology with an impressive portfolio of 93 patents. His groundbreaking work in improving the reliability of Cu interconnects using Cu intermetallics has revolutionized the industry.

Latest Patents:

Shaw's recent patents showcase his ingenuity in developing techniques to enhance the reliability of Cu interconnects. One such patent focuses on forming a Cu interconnect in a dielectric over a Cu line by utilizing a Cu intermetallic barrier, ensuring superior performance and durability. Another patent introduces a compressive zone to reduce dicing defects in semiconductor devices, highlighting Shaw's commitment to innovation and problem-solving.
